    This theater has comfortable reclining seats and good concession prices. It's the only theater in…read moreE-Town, and I like that it's less than a 10-minute drive from my house. My family and I have been coming here for over two years, and we've never had a bad experience. Buying tickets is very easy. You can use apps like Fandango, show a screenshot on your phone, or print a paper ticket. They also have a kiosk and staff who can help. There is plenty of parking, and on Tuesdays the ticket prices are lower than normal, which is a nice bonus. The concession lines are usually short since it's a small town. The only downside is that the theater doesn't have a big billboard or street sign. It's about two blocks off the main road, so if you're not from the area, you might miss the turn. Overall, we're thankful to have this theater in our community. I highly recommend it for watching your favorite movies.
